Getting hungry? Stop by Conana located in Senta-gai (Center Street) Sannomiya, Kobe. This cute little restaurant has great service, a relaxing atmosphere and best of all, serves delicious "和" (wa) inspired pasta. "和" is just another word for Japanese, and Japanese pasta is exactly what Conana offers. A pasta dish with nametake mushrooms, ground mountain yam, and okra may sound a little strange, but you will not regret trying it. I chose a set with this pasta and green tea pudding. The store had many other unique dishes and different options for dessert as well including waffles with toppings such as red bean, chestnut, and clack sesame. Delicious!
